Output d884665f279fb0636c8dfce6304242c7c11eedd1d8c1474f7b13dbcb7ae6f885:2

value
74513000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49273d77c23aacfc122ce65422e364d00d3c9e04 OP_EQUAL
address
MEZxZtFDfesFUyME3mNLv9pk1gD4HWUuTb
transaction
d884665f279fb0636c8dfce6304242c7c11eedd1d8c1474f7b13dbcb7ae6f885
spent
true